Physical Properties
Melting Point - Solidus°F 1512
Densitylb/cu in. at 68°F 0.28
Electrical Conductivity% IACS at 68°F 87.1
Thermal ConductivityBtu/ sq ft/ ft hr/ °F at 68°F 38.2
Specific Heat CapacityBtu/ lb /°F at 68°F 0.098
